<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    ply

    吞噬黑暗
    posts - 1, comments - 11, trackbacks - 0, articles - 13
      B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理

    采用過濾器解決中文亂碼問題

    Posted on 2011-08-21 23:13 ply 閱讀(672) 評論(0)  編輯  收藏 所屬分類: 知識小串通

    import java.io.IOException;

    import javax.servlet.Filter;
    import javax.servlet.FilterChain;
    import javax.servlet.FilterConfig;
    import javax.servlet.ServletException;
    import javax.servlet.ServletRequest;
    import javax.servlet.ServletResponse;

    public class CharacterEncodingFilter implements Filter{

        private FilterConfig config;
        private String encoding;
        private boolean enable;
       
        public void destroy() {
           
        }

        public void doFilter(ServletRequest request, ServletResponse response,
                FilterChain filterChain) throws IOException, ServletException {
           
            if(this.enable){
                request.setCharacterEncoding(encoding);
                response.setCharacterEncoding(encoding);

            }
           
            filterChain.doFilter(request, response);
           
           
        }

        public void init (FilterConfig config ) throws ServletException {
            this.config = config;
            loadConfigParams();
           
           
        }

        private void loadConfigParams() {
            this.encoding= this.config.getInitParameter("enconding");
            String flag = this.config.getInitParameter("enable");
            if(flag.equalsIgnoreCase("true")){
                this.enable = true;
            }else{
                this.enable = false;
            }
           
           
        }

    }

     

     

     

    web.xml

     

    <filter>
        <filter-name>encondingFilter</filter-name>
        <filter-class>com.morning.web.filter.CharacterEncodingFilter</filter-class>
        <init-param>
            <param-name>enconding</param-name>
            <param-value>utf-8</param-value>
        </init-param>
        <init-param>
            <param-name>enable</param-name>
            <param-value>true</param-value>
        </init-param>
    </filter>


    <filter-mapping>
        <filter-name>encondingFilter</filter-name>
        <url-pattern>*.do</url-pattern>
    </filter-mapping>

    主站蜘蛛池模板: 亚洲国产精品乱码在线观看97| 亚洲欧洲日韩不卡| 精品久久久久久久久亚洲偷窥女厕| 99久久精品日本一区二区免费| 亚洲精品国产福利在线观看| 57pao国产成视频免费播放| 亚洲欧洲自拍拍偷综合| 在线观看免费av网站| 亚洲xxxxxx| 永久久久免费浮力影院| 无遮挡呻吟娇喘视频免费播放| 亚洲AV之男人的天堂| 免费无码作爱视频| 亚洲电影在线播放| 暖暖日本免费在线视频| 免费看内射乌克兰女| 亚洲午夜久久久久久久久久| 久艹视频在线免费观看| 中文字幕亚洲综合小综合在线| 德国女人一级毛片免费| 一区二区免费在线观看| 亚洲国产美女精品久久久久∴| 2021在线永久免费视频| 亚洲国产精品精华液| 亚洲精品二区国产综合野狼 | 国产免费高清69式视频在线观看 | 亚洲国语在线视频手机在线| 日本亚洲免费无线码| 视频一区在线免费观看| 亚洲高清国产拍精品26U| aa级一级天堂片免费观看| 国产偷国产偷亚洲高清人| 亚洲AV综合色区无码一区| 四虎永久在线精品免费网址 | 亚洲AV综合色区无码一区爱AV| 日韩版码免费福利视频| 人碰人碰人成人免费视频| 久久亚洲AV无码精品色午夜麻豆| 成人免费毛片观看| 久久久精品午夜免费不卡| 亚洲精品无码专区|